Russell Vale vs South Golden Beach: what the numbers say
The median house price is $1.4M in Russell Vale and $1.4M in South Golden Beach, so Russell Vale is the cheaper entry point.
On cash flow, South Golden Beach leads: houses there return a gross rental yield of 3.73%, compared with 3.38% in Russell Vale, a gap of 0.35 percentage points.
Over the past year house prices moved +1.8% in Russell Vale (an estimate) and +0.8% in South Golden Beach, so recent momentum favours Russell Vale, although both suburbs recorded growth.
Rental vacancy is 0.6% in Russell Vale and 1.2% in South Golden Beach, so landlords in Russell Vale face less competition for tenants. Anything under 2% is generally read as a tight market where tenants compete for homes.
Russell Vale is the bigger suburb, with a population of 1,593 against 887, larger than South Golden Beach; a larger suburb usually means a deeper pool of buyers and tenants.
In short: South Golden Beach for rental income, Russell Vale for a lower purchase price, Russell Vale for recent price momentum, Russell Vale for the tighter rental market. Which matters more depends on whether the investor is buying for cash flow, capital growth or affordability.
